Leading US Funds for Diversified Investing

Constructing a well-rounded investment holding doesn’t need to be complicated. For numerous investors, Exchange-Traded Products offer a easy path to achieving broad market reach. Several US-listed Funds stand out for their ability to offer reliable diversification across various asset classes. Consider replicating the S&P 500 with a affordable index ETF, or investigating larger market approaches like total market Funds which include small-cap and mid-cap companies. Furthermore, smart beta Funds focusing on quality or dividends can add another aspect of variation to your complete strategy. Always research the fees and base assets before making any investment selections.
